Rifana Erni Arjakusumah

Mrs. Rifana Erni Arjakusumah was born in Yogyakarta. She is married with two children.

In 1975, Mrs. Rifana completed a course in textile chemistry in the Institute of Textile Technology, Bandung. In 1991, she graduated from the University of Bridgeport, Connecticut, USA with a MBA degree in International Business Management.

Since 1979, Mrs. Rifana has been appointed by the Ministry of Industry and Trade Republic of Indonesia. Her responsibilities include Director General of Domestic Trade (2003 - present), Director General of International Trade (2001 - 2002), Deputy Director General of International Trade (2000 - 2001), Director of Business Development (Domestic Trade, 1996 - 1997) and Director of Chemical and Plastic Industry (1991 -1996).

In 1991 - 2002, she served as Negotiator in WTO, APEC and ASEAN Forum. In 1972 - 1979, she worked in Pt. Sakura Textile Mill.
